Trump’s Kharg Warning Spreads After U.S. Strike on Larak
Donald Trump shared a video showing huge explosions and a burning tanker.
The video spread quickly online.
However, the video was made with artificial intelligence and does not prove that Kharg Island was attacked.
The United States did confirm a separate military operation on Larak Island.
American officials said the operation was limited and precise.
They said it was meant to stop Iranian forces from placing mines in the Strait of Hormuz.
Explosives had already been cleared from the waterway.
Kharg Island is especially important because it is Iran’s biggest oil-export location.
